The Impact of Governmental Immunity on Injuries Sustained on School Grounds
By John E. Tyrrell and Vikas Bowry, of Ricci Tyrrell Johnson & Grey
On June 10, 2021, the Court of Appeals of Michigan, in a per curiam decision, affirmed summary disposition in favor of Lamphere Schools and middle-school track and field coach, Stephen Murray. Nagy v. Murphy, 2021 Mich. App. LEXIS 3600. The basis for the trial court’s decision was rooted in the governmental immunity provision of Michigan Court Rule 2.116(C)(7).
